Learning Volatility Basics
Volatility measures the degree of variation in the price of a financial asset over a specific period. For example, a stock like Tesla often shows daily price swings of 3–5%, while large-cap utilities might fluctuate less than 1%. The VIX index, known as the ""fear gauge,"" quantifies volatility expectations on the S&P 500, regularly hovering between 12 and 25 historically but spiking over 80 during crises such as in March 2020.
Traders face volatility in all markets—stocks, commodities, forex. It isn’t random noise. It reflects underlying market sentiment shifts, changes in economic data, geopolitical events, and liquidity supply. Crypto markets, often cited for extreme moves, sometimes swing 10–20% daily compared to traditional assets averaging 1–2%. Understanding these patterns forms the backbone of effective trading strategies.
Volatility has degrees and types: realized volatility tracks historical swings, implied volatility comes from option prices and signals future expectations. Experienced traders watch implied volatility for clues about upcoming events or potential breakouts. It helps separate ordinary market choppiness from something potentially market-moving.
High volatility means bigger price oscillations; low volatility implies steadier moves. This difference matters. Two stocks at $100 might diverge wildly if one jumps 10 points daily but the other varies only a dollar or two. A trader who ignores this faces steep surprises.
Volatility assists in setting targets and stops—it’s not an enemy but a market characteristic requiring respect and tool adjustment.
Challenges Traders Face
Many traders mistake volatility for unpredictability when it really means dynamic price range. Mistaking every swing for a trend causes them to chase false signals and get stopped out repeatedly. For example, day traders during the volatile aftermath of Brexit lost an average 5-7% per week early on, largely from reacting to noise, not structure.
Risk assessment breaks down without volatility context. Placing a static stop loss on a highly volatile asset breeds premature liquidation. A bond trader who set a 0.5% stop on a treasury note saw the market swing easily beyond that in moments, triggering unnecessary exits.
Volatility changes quickly and sector-based volatility shifts add layers of complexity. Energy stocks may surge wildly following OPEC decisions while healthcare sectors stabilize. Ignoring such diversity leads to uniform strategies that fail statistically.
Illiquidity during volatile times creates price gaps and slippage; retail traders notice it in broker executions that jump multiple ticks, not aligned with displayed prices. Such slips may erase small profits or amplify losses quickly.
Psychological effects arise. Traders might become overconfident in calm periods or freeze up during spike days. Human factors, coupled with volatility ramps, form a recipe for inconsistent results.
Tips for Volatility Effectively
Use Volatility-Based Stops
Adjust stops based on average true range (ATR) or similar indicators. Rather than fixed stops, multiply ATR by 1.5 or 2 to allow price breathing room. Traders doing this report 35% fewer premature stop-outs and better trade retention during March 2020 volatility spikes.
Trade Options to Harness Implied Volatility
Options let traders play volatility itself via straddles and strangles. When implied volatility is low compared to historical, premiums are cheap—ideal for buying volatility. Conversely, when implied spikes, selling options can earn income. Platforms like Thinkorswim or Interactive Brokers provide real-time implied vol data to time these plays.
Scale Position Sizes
Decrease size in volatile conditions. If daily price range doubles, halve your position to maintain risk budget. This keeps stops logical and capital protected. A friend in equities cut from 400 shares to 150 shares when S&P volatility jumped in Q1 2022, saving on margin calls.
Prioritize High-Probability Setups
It’s tempting to trade every move during wild days. Resist. Focus on setups confirmed by volume spikes, momentum indicators, and trend lines to filter noise. Bloomberg terminals and Thinkorswim volume profiles assist with this filtering.
Use Limit Orders Over Market
Slippage spikes in volatile markets. Place limit orders to better control executions. Expect some misses but greater price certainty, preventing losses from rapid price jumps. An FX trader reported 20% reduction in execution drag by switching tactic during June 2023 EURUSD gyrations.
Employ Hedging Tactics
Hedge trades or portfolios during uncertain periods to reduce drawdowns. Futures and inverse ETFs provide tools. Reducing covariance effects stabilizes P&L. For instance, shorting volatility ETFs on calm days reduced drawdowns by 12% in a commodities portfolio from Dec 2022 to Feb 2023.
Maintain Trading Journal with Volatility Notes
Record how volatility influenced every trade — entry, exit, stops, emotions. Patterns emerge, guiding tweaks. I used TradingView plus Excel logs combining ATR and psychological impact notes from 2023 trades for repeated improvements.
Engage in Scenario Planning
Envision price movement magnitudes and outcomes in best/worst cases based on volatility models. This avoids surprises and constructs proactive plans. Tools like SimFin or Tableau help visualize these scenarios with live market data.
Stay Informed on Macro Drivers
Volatility often follows economic reports, geopolitical news, and policy shifts. Subscribing to Reuters, Bloomberg, or the Fed’s own announcements alerts traders to anticipate moves. Real-time updates can make the difference between tough losses and smart adjustments.

Frequent Pitfalls
Traders often underestimate how fast volatility regimes evolve, sticking to one model past its effectiveness. Failing to adjust quickly leads to repeated whipsaws. For example, trend followers using fixed moving averages can lag in sudden storms, losing a large chunk before cutting losses.
Overtrading in volatile moments, chasing every spike, leads to exhaustion and error accumulation. A colleague once averaged 15 trades daily during a late 2022 rally, eroding gains through commissions and emotional fatigue.
Ignoring bid-ask spreads expands trading costs. Volatile assets widen spreads that hurt scalpers. Monitoring spread changes dynamically reduces hidden fees.
Using static stops outside volatility context invites frequent knockout trades. Stop hunting in thin markets often triggers exits, only for price to revert swiftly.
Avoiding volatility altogether or trading only during calm ignores profit potential embedded in spikes. Controlled risk-taking wins over paralysis.
FAQ
How does volatility affect risk?
Volatility increases the unpredictability of price movements, raising the chance that trades hit stop losses or reach profit targets faster. It demands careful risk sizing to avoid outsized losses.
Can volatility be predicted?
Implied volatility from options prices provides forecast signals reflecting market expectations, but precise timing of spikes remains uncertain. Models like GARCH attempt statistical estimation but have limits.
What tools measure volatility?
Common tools include ATR, Bollinger Bands, the VIX Index, and standard deviation measures. Many trading platforms support these indicators with live updates.
Is high volatility good or bad?
High volatility means more opportunities and risks. It suits active traders seeking swings but may overwhelm long-term investors. It depends on strategy alignment.
How to adjust trading in volatile markets?
Reducing position sizes, widening stops using volatility metrics, favoring high-quality setups, and avoiding market orders reduce risks during volatile times.
